If 2n=14 what Is 8n? I am really bad at algebra and I need to do my homework
Gelneren [198K]
To solve this, you must first find out the value of n. Use algebra to get n by itself:
2n = 14
/2       /2
n = 7
Now, find out what 8n is by multiplying 8 and n. 
8n
= 8(7)
= 56

So, 8n = 56
